Patrolman William J. Greller
Cleveland Police Department
Ohio

End of Watch: Friday, September 18, 1964

Biographical Info
Age: 34
Tour of Duty: 6 years
Badge Number: 1210

Incident Details
Cause of Death: Gunfire
Date of Incident: Friday, September 18, 1964
Weapon Used: Gun; Unknown type
Suspect Info: Shot and killed

Patrolman Greller was shot and killed when he and another officer interrupted a robbery in progress at a local meat packing plant. The two officer had gone to the plant to interview the owner about a previous burglary. Coincidentally, when they arrived, the plant's office was being robbed.

The suspect immediately opened fire on the two officers, striking Patrolman Greller in the chest twice. The other officer was shot in the arm but was able to return fire and kill the suspect.

Patrolman Greller had served with the agency for 6 years. He was survived by his wife and four sons.
